The Science of "Zero" Calories
For many consumers, the "zero calories" label on a can of Coke Zero is a key selling point. But how can a beverage with flavor still have no caloric impact? The answer lies in the specific ingredients used to create its sweet taste without relying on sugar. Unlike regular Coca-Cola, which is heavily sweetened with high-fructose corn syrup, Coke Zero (now more formally known as Coca-Cola Zero Sugar) uses a blend of artificial sweeteners. These sweeteners, primarily aspartame and acesulfame potassium (Ace-K), are intensely sweet but contain either no or negligible calories that the body can metabolize for energy.
Artificial Sweeteners: The Engine Behind the Zero
Artificial sweeteners, or non-nutritive sweeteners (NNS), are a fascinating food science innovation. Aspartame, for instance, is made from two amino acids, but because it is 200 times sweeter than sugar, only a tiny amount is needed to achieve the desired sweetness. Acesulfame potassium (Ace-K), another key ingredient, is also intensely sweet and is used in conjunction with aspartame to create a more balanced flavor profile that closely mimics regular sugar. Together, they provide the taste without the energy load. However, the use of these artificial sweeteners is not without controversy, with ongoing debates and research into their long-term effects on metabolic health and the gut microbiome.
Decoding the Nutrition Label
The ability for Coke Zero to be labeled with zero calories is based on strict, government-regulated food labeling laws. In many countries, a product containing fewer than five calories per standard serving can be legally rounded down and listed as having zero calories. This means that while a can of Coke Zero isn't literally empty of all calories, its caloric contribution is so minimal it's considered insignificant for nutritional purposes. The label on a can will list ingredients like carbonated water, caramel color, phosphoric acid, and the key artificial sweeteners, but the nutritional information will show 0 grams of sugar, carbohydrates, fat, and protein.

The Controversial Health Landscape of Diet Sodas
While the zero-calorie label is factual from a regulatory standpoint, it doesn't equate to being a "healthy" beverage. Diet sodas provide no nutritional value and are the subject of ongoing scientific scrutiny regarding their long-term health effects. Some studies suggest potential links between regular consumption of artificial sweeteners and a disrupted gut microbiome, increased risk of metabolic syndrome, and other health issues, although many findings are inconclusive and more research is needed. The phosphoric acid used in diet sodas, much like in regular sodas, has also been linked to potential dental erosion. The potential health impacts are a primary reason many nutrition experts advise moderation or suggest healthier alternatives like water or unsweetened tea.
